As many of you are well aware by now, WWE made a series of roster cuts this past Friday night. Over two dozen superstars were released from their contracts, or were informed that their soon-to-be expiring deals were not going to be renewed.  Nearly half of the impacted talent used to call SmackDown home, with The Wyatt Sicks, Aleister Black and Zelina Vega among the more high-profile wrestlers to be let go. They were also among the company's darker personas, creatively speaking. Some members of the WWE Universe noticed this apparent pattern and began to wonder whether WWE has soured on portraying spooky, or supernatural characters on television. The Wyatt Sicks, in particular, had an incredibly memorable debut in June 2024 and were one of the hottest acts in the company for a stretch of time, but the group seemed to slowly fall out of favor with the creative team following last year's SummerSlam .
